BMW M6 Gran Coupe leaks out ahead of debut

Wed, 12 Dec 2012

The BMW M6 Gran Coupe – the four-door, swoopy-coupe version of the 6 Series – has leaked out ahead of a debut at the 2013 Detroit Auto Show. We already think the BMW 6 Series Gran Coupe is probably the best car BMW make, so the arrival of the BMW M6 Gran Coupe offers lots of promise. The 640d Gran Coupe is a joy to drive with sublime handling that belies its size – and stunning performance from the diesel engine in the 640d – and if BMW has managed to endow the M6 Gran Coupe with the same levels of refinement and even more performance and power then the queue for an M6 Gran Coupe is going to be a long one.

Japan Car: Designs for a Crowded Globe

Thu, 04 Dec 2008

The Science Museum in London, UK is hosting the Japan Car: Designs for the Crowed Globe exhibition, sponsored by seven Japanese automobile manufacturers. An exploration of the car as a 'mobile cell', the exhibition has been conceived by graphic designer Kenya Hara and architect Shigeru Ban to show how Japanese design reflects the 'soil and spirit' of Japan, depicted by concept cars and models specific to the Japanese market. Speaking to Car Design News, Shigeru Ban explained how the automobile was chosen as the central element to the exhibition because it is a reflection of Japanese culture and tradition.

Barrichello wins for Brawn in Monza

Sun, 13 Sep 2009

Barrichello wins the Italian Grand Prix in Monza The Brawns trailed Hamilton, Raikkonen and Sutil in the first stage of the race with their one-stop strategy, but the dividends of that strategy paid off with the Brawn duo taking the lead after the second pit stops by McLaren, Ferrari and Force India. Hamilton, in the McLaren, had a good race, and was challenging Button for second place in the closing stages. But, having got to within a second of Button on the last lap, he crashed out – probably by trying a bit too hard.
